What is MikroTik?

is an Internet and intranet routing application which allows you to turn a standard computer into a network router.

In depth

A closer look at MikroTik

The program is designed to replace expensive proprietary hardware routers such as Cisco, Ascend, and Livingston. It supports Ethernet 10Mb/s and 100Mb/s, multi-port MTasync asynchronous cards (up to 16 ports), and the MTsync synchronous card (5Mb/s using a V35 cable).

MikroTik's features include: remote Java box administration capability; the ability to control the bandwidth; and Telnet, console, and serial console administration capabilities.

In addition, the program includes security, system status, and traffic logging capabilities using standard Cisco pairs output, as well as the ability to modify configuration settings in real-time.
